Discover more about J.P. Donaldson House

The J.P. Donaldson House, an architectural gem located in the heart of Detroit's Brush Park neighborhood, is a must-visit for history enthusiasts and curious travelers alike. This historic landmark dates back to the late 19th century and offers a glimpse into the opulent lifestyles of Detroit's early industrialists. The house features exquisite Victorian architecture, complete with ornate woodwork, intricate stained glass windows, and a striking façade that narrates the story of a bygone era. While the house may not be open for regular tours, its exterior alone is worth a visit, as it stands as a testament to the resilience and creativity of the city’s architectural heritage. Brush Park, where the J.P. Donaldson House is located, is undergoing a revitalization, making it an exciting area for tourists who wish to explore both the historical and the contemporary sides of Detroit. The neighborhood features a mix of beautifully restored homes and modern developments, along with several green spaces that provide a peaceful retreat from the urban environment.
